Help Me Find a Drug Rehab Center

  • Grace House
    Grace House is an Inpatient Drug Rehab and Alcohol Rehabilitation Program that is located at:

    1401 Delachaise Street
    New Orleans, LA. 70115

    If you would like to contact Grace House, you can reach them at 504-899-2423.

    Grace House offers the following treatment services: Substance Abuse Treatment Services, Residential Long-Term Treatment (More Than 30 Days), Women
    Payment forms accepted: Self Payment, Medicaid, Sliding Fee Scale (Fee Is Based On Income And Other Factors), Payment Assistance (Check With Facility For Details)